Germination of Tahoe OG Kush Seeds

You can germinate Tahoe OG Kush seeds by several methods. Premium Cultivars recommends using a paper towel method. You should soak the seeds for 14 to 18 hours and wring them out of excess water. You should not leave the seeds soggy. Once you have removed excess water from the seeds, place them on a plate or paper towel. You can then water them daily and wait between twenty to one hundred and twenty four hours until they sprout.

Growing Tahoe OG Kush Cannabis Strain

The Tahoe OG cannabis strain has many benefits for home growers. The plant is easily cultivated and can stand strong winds and massive temperature changes. Its nuggets have an earthy lemon flavor and are covered with frosty white hairs. In addition, it yields a high THC concentration. If you are looking for an intense high, Tahoe OG will help you do just that. Grow this strain in a hydroponic system to get the maximum benefits from it.

This marijuana plant grows well indoors in the northern hemisphere, but will require a 1000 Watt HPS light system. The ideal conditions for growing Tahoe OG Kush include a pH level of 6.5 and a water supply containing only nutrient-rich water. Even though Tahoe OG is easy to grow, it can be attacked by mite colonies. Adding an onion to the water will kill the insects and provide natural food for the plant.
